Beginner-Friendly Crochet Shawl Patterns UK: Getting Started

Alright, let's talk about the best crochet shawl patterns for beginners in the UK! If you're new to the world of crochet, don't worry. There are tons of super easy patterns out there that are perfect for getting started. The key is to choose patterns that use basic stitches and have clear, concise instructions. I'm talking about shawls that primarily use single crochet, double crochet, and maybe a few chain stitches. These are the building blocks of most crochet projects, and once you master them, you'll be able to tackle pretty much anything! Look for patterns that include step-by-step photos or videos. Visual aids are incredibly helpful, especially when you're just starting out. They can guide you through each stitch and help you avoid common mistakes. Also, keep an eye out for patterns that use chunky yarn. Chunky yarn is amazing for beginners because it works up quickly and makes it easy to see your stitches. You'll be able to see the results of your work much faster, which is super motivating! When choosing a pattern, pay attention to the yarn requirements. The pattern will usually specify what kind of yarn you'll need and how much. For beginners, it's often best to start with a yarn that's easy to work with, like a soft acrylic or a cotton blend. These yarns are generally less expensive than more luxurious options, and they're forgiving if you make any mistakes. Finally, don't be afraid to ask for help! There are tons of online resources, like YouTube tutorials and crochet forums, where you can find answers to your questions and connect with other crocheters. The crochet community is incredibly supportive, and people are always happy to help. With a little patience and a lot of enthusiasm, you'll be crocheting beautiful shawls in no time. Yarn Selection: Choosing the Perfect Yarn for Your Shawl

Choosing the right yarn is crucial for a successful crochet shawl project. The yarn you select will impact the drape, texture, and overall appearance of your shawl. So, how do you choose? Well, first, consider the pattern. Some patterns will specify a particular type of yarn, and it's generally best to follow the pattern's recommendations. The pattern designer has likely chosen the yarn because it works well with the stitch pattern and will give the desired effect. If the pattern doesn't specify a yarn, or if you want to experiment, you'll need to think about the weight, fiber content, and color of the yarn. Yarn weight refers to the thickness of the yarn. Common yarn weights for shawls include lace, fingering, sport, DK, worsted, and bulky. Lighter weight yarns (like lace and fingering) create delicate shawls with a beautiful drape, while heavier weight yarns (like bulky) work up quickly and create warm, cozy shawls. Fiber content refers to the materials the yarn is made of. The most common fibers are wool, cotton, acrylic, and blends of these fibers. Wool is a warm, luxurious fiber that drapes beautifully. Cotton is a breathable, easy-to-care-for option. Acrylic is a budget-friendly and versatile choice, and blends combine the best properties of different fibers. The color of the yarn is another important consideration. Choose a color that complements your personal style and the intended use of the shawl. You can opt for a solid color for a classic look, or you can choose a variegated or self-striping yarn for a more interesting effect. Also, consider the drape. A shawl should drape gracefully, so choose yarn that has good drape. Yarns that are too stiff or heavy might not drape well. Yarn Types and Their Properties

  • Wool: Warm, good drape, can be itchy.
  • Cotton: Breathable, easy to care for, less drape.
  • Acrylic: Affordable, versatile, not as warm as wool.
  • Silk: Luxurious, excellent drape, can be expensive.
  • Blends: Combine the properties of different fibers.

Tips and Tricks for Crocheting Shawls Like a Pro

Alright, let's talk about some tips and tricks to help you crochet shawls like a pro! First off, pay close attention to your gauge. Gauge is the number of stitches and rows per inch or centimeter. It's super important because it determines the size of your finished shawl. Before you start crocheting your shawl, make sure to make a gauge swatch. This is a small square that you crochet using the same yarn and hook size as the pattern. Measure your swatch and compare it to the pattern's gauge. If your gauge is different, you'll need to adjust your hook size to match. Trust me, it's worth the extra effort! Secondly, learn to read your pattern carefully. Crochet patterns use a specific language, with abbreviations and symbols that may be new to you. Take the time to understand the pattern before you start crocheting. Look up any unfamiliar terms or stitches. Don't be afraid to ask for help from fellow crocheters if you're stuck. There are tons of amazing resources online, including video tutorials and pattern reviews. Third, block your shawl after you've finished crocheting it. Blocking is the process of wetting or steaming your shawl and then pinning it to a blocking board or surface to shape it. It's like giving your shawl a spa treatment! Blocking helps to even out your stitches, open up the lace, and give your shawl a professional, polished look. Even beginner patterns benefit from blocking! Use stitch markers to mark important points. Stitch markers are little tools that you can use to mark the beginning of a round or row, to indicate increases or decreases, or to help you keep track of complex stitch patterns.
